Trying to find some facts on the almighty Juno, and just how much it really defines your choice in a marriage partner. According to what I'm reading, it seems to be the end all, ultimate definitive to who you'll spend the long haul with. True story or no?

My bf and I: Both have Juno in our 6th. According to a site I found, this aspect causes an individual to be married to their work. And actually, this guy is the first to understand my workaholicism, because he is the same way.
The ex: We both had Juno in Virgo. What does a conjunct Juno mean? His was in his 8th, and supposedly means he needs a sex machine for a partner. I'll vouch for this one. It got really annoying, even for me; the stereotypical scorp.

Any varying personal experiences with Juno? Is anyone else skeptical of the claims made about Juno and it's relationship effects?

Juno appears to be an accurate indicator for me. I have Juno in Cancer in the 9th house. It trines Mercury. (And is quindecile Venus.)

Looking at my natal Juno with all the guys I've been with for at least 6 months:

Mercury trine Juno
Every one of the guys has a prominent Mercury. Most often it's conj the Sun, one has it conj his ASC, and one has it in the first house.

Yes, I like them smart. But I'm also very, very attracted to a man's voice. In some cases, it was his voice that first attracted me. Not that I didn't find other parts of him appealing, but when the voice is just right, there's no fighting it for me.

BUT this could also be b/c I have Gemini on my 8th house cusp, and Gemini is associated with communication. Strengthening that link is that Gem is associated with the arms, and I am very attracted to a man's arms. Sexy to me is a man in a t-shirt with the bottom of his bicep peeking out. It's helped me empathize with men's reaction to cleavage. Anyway, so I don't know if Juno is needed to explain my attraction to intelligence and voice, since Gemini on the 8th could be sufficient for that, plus it would cover my arms infatuation.

Juno in the 9th
The 9th house is associated with higher education and my SO and the two guys I was involved with before him all work in higher education. Another ex is an elementary school teacher. The only ex whose career I don't know is the old high school bf who I have no contact with. I tried googling him, but true to his double Scorpio self, nothing came up. I wouldn't be surprised though if he works in education, too.

BUT I have Venus (ruler of my 7th house) in the 3rd house, so that alone could explain my attraction to educators. (I also have a lot of friends who are teachers.)

Juno in Cancer
None of the guys is a Cancer Sun, but they all have prominent water, usually Pisces.

I admit that I am attracted to protective, nurturing guys. My independent Sag self blushes when revealing that, but it's true. I need that to be a part of their personality, but too much probably would turn me off.

An example. Before my SO and I got involved, we were at a work party together. I had brought a pie, and I was putting whip cream on the slices, and on one of them it came out really messy. So I pulled that slice in front of me and said that would be mine. My SO snatched it to him and immediately took a bite, and with a mouth full of pie and cream (lol), said, "It's perfect." He explained that his dad would always do that too, keep the "damaged" food for himself. Anyway, that melted me. I knew we were inevitable. Yes, I realize I get turned on by strange things, but sweetness...so hot to me.

BUT maybe my attraction to perceptive, sensitive guys is from my Chiron in the 7th house. ? I'm not sure about this one.

So, all in all, my Juno placement does describe the type of men I'm very attracted to, which are also the men I've had exclusive, (relatively) long-lasting relationships with.

In synastry, my SO and I have mutual Mars-Juno aspects; an opposition and a conjunction.
No complaints.
